[arch-commits] Commit in kbibtex/trunk (PKGBUILD kbibtex-icu61.patch)
Antonio Rojas
arojas at archlinux.org
Thu Apr 5 20:36:06 UTC 2018
Date: Thursday, April 5, 2018 @ 20:36:05
Author: arojas
Revision: 314510
New snapshot including ICU 61 fix
Modified:
kbibtex/trunk/PKGBUILD
Deleted:
kbibtex/trunk/kbibtex-icu61.patch
---------------------+
PKGBUILD | 17 +++++++----------
kbibtex-icu61.patch | 13 -------------
2 files changed, 7 insertions(+), 23 deletions(-)
Modified: PKGBUILD
===================================================================
--- PKGBUILD 2018-04-05 20:35:45 UTC (rev 314509)
+++ PKGBUILD 2018-04-05 20:36:05 UTC (rev 314510)
@@ -4,9 +4,9 @@
# Contributor: cmorlok <christianmorlok at web.de>
pkgname=kbibtex
-pkgver=0.7.git20180320
-pkgrel=3
-_commit=547a73bc1e6966a9e42fdabc7f66c4355ee189d9
+pkgver=0.8git20180405
+pkgrel=1
+_commit=6bafedf8976a7ad8b9a885efb596756089ff863f
pkgdesc="A BibTeX editor for KDE"
arch=(x86_64)
url='https://userbase.kde.org/KBibTeX'
@@ -14,17 +14,13 @@
depends=(poppler-qt5 qt5-webengine qoauth kparts)
optdepends=('okular: Document preview')
makedepends=(extra-cmake-modules git kdoctools qca-qt5)
-source=(git://git.kde.org/$pkgname#commit=$_commit kbibtex-icu61.patch)
+source=(git://git.kde.org/$pkgname#commit=$_commit)
#source=("https://download.kde.org/stable/KBibTeX/$pkgname-$pkgver.tar.xz"{,.asc})
-sha256sums=('SKIP'
- '75b6e114efb1cea49254fd448dfc7dab6ac8ea549d9f577ca43e73d853c020f5')
+sha256sums=('SKIP')
validpgpkeys=('1808CB466328F4380685A3B1A264FD738D861F41') # Thomas Fischer <fischer at unix-ag.uni-kl.de>
prepare() {
mkdir -p build
-
- cd $pkgname
- patch -p1 -i ../kbibtex-icu61.patch # Fix build with ICU 61
}
build() {
@@ -32,7 +28,8 @@
cmake ../$pkgname \
-DCMAKE_INSTALL_PREFIX=/usr \
- -DCMAKE_INSTALL_LIBDIR=lib
+ -DCMAKE_INSTALL_LIBDIR=lib \
+ -DBUILD_TESTING=OFF
make
}
Deleted: kbibtex-icu61.patch
===================================================================
--- kbibtex-icu61.patch 2018-04-05 20:35:45 UTC (rev 314509)
+++ kbibtex-icu61.patch 2018-04-05 20:36:05 UTC (rev 314510)
@@ -1,13 +0,0 @@
-diff --git a/src/io/encoderlatex.cpp b/src/io/encoderlatex.cpp
-index 2d666970..2ba30ab0 100644
---- a/src/io/encoderlatex.cpp
-+++ b/src/io/encoderlatex.cpp
-@@ -1099,7 +1099,7 @@ QString EncoderLaTeX::convertToPlainAscii(const QString &ninput) const
- for (int i = 0; i < ninputLen; ++i)
- uChars[i] = ninput.at(i).unicode();
- /// Create an ICU-specific unicode string
-- UnicodeString uString = UnicodeString(uChars, ninputLen);
-+ icu::UnicodeString uString = icu::UnicodeString(uChars, ninputLen);
- /// Perform the actual transliteration, modifying Unicode string
- m_trans->transliterate(uString);
- /// Create regular C++ string from Unicode string
More information about the arch-commits
mailing list